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Andean Squirrel | Big eye chimaera |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Holocephali (Holocephali)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Chimaeriformes (Chimaeriformes)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Chimaeridae |
| Genus | Sciurus (Tree Squirrels) | Hydrolagus |
| Species | Sciurus pucheranii | Hydrolagus macrophthalmus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Andean Squirrel and Big eye chimaera share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
